I'm expecting to take the muzzleloader to Colorado this September, and I found that the Hornady FPB's that were so good from my Ruger, are only so-so from my CVA Optima and they were a bugger to load. I bought the sizing pack from Thor and had the same experience - none of them would load any easier than the FPB's. So I came across these Harvester bullets and thought I'd ask here if anyone was using them for CO? I'm looking to hunt muleys and not elk, so I thought I'd try these and maybe the dreaded powerbelts and Federal Bor-lok's to see which ones my rifle likes best.

I watched my buddy whack an east coast whitetail with the 300 grain version of the Sabertooth. He was using a reduced powder charge due to shoulder injury and we recovered the expanded slug under the off side of the deer. The expansion was pretty impressive. I will reply again if I find the picture. I have had good accuracy with these in my TC as well.
